What to Expect on Your First Visit to USP Lewisburg: Weekend Hours, Check-In, and the 10:00 a.m. Count

Your first visit to USP Lewisburg goes a lot smoother when you plan around the weekend schedule, the afternoon arrival cutoff, and the 10:00 a.m. count. Here are the key times to know and a few practical tips to avoid surprises.

Visiting at USP Lewisburg (Penitentiary) runs on a weekend-only schedule: Saturday and Sunday, 8: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. No visitation Monday through Friday, unless a federal holiday falls on a weekday.

Arrival cutoff: If you arrive after 2:30 p.m. on a visiting day, you will not be admitted to visit.

USP Lewisburg has a specific rule for "inmate visitors" on weekends and federal holidays (except the Camp). During the 10:00 a.m. count, inmate visitors are processed into the Visiting Room. If your visit overlaps with that count window, expect movement and timing to follow the institution's count procedures.

Plan for a hold during count: No inmate visitors will be escorted out of either Visiting Room until the 10:00 a.m. count is officially cleared by the Control Center.

Call before you drive out. The facility recommends verifying the visiting schedule before departing, since day-to-day operations can shift for safety, security, or other disruptions.

The number to confirm USP Lewisburg's visiting schedule is 603-342-4000. If anything about the number or recording seems off, double-check it against the facility's official information before relying on it for your trip.

  1. Build in extra time - weekend visits can mean lines and slower processing, so give yourself a buffer you will not regret.
  2. Aim to arrive well before the cutoff - the facility does not admit visitors who arrive after 2:30 p.m., so plan to be on-site earlier than you think you need.
  3. Avoid tight departure plans - counts and clearance procedures can affect how quickly people can move in and out, so do not schedule anything that requires you to leave at a precise minute.

Quick Checklist

  • Call ahead to confirm the current visiting schedule before you depart.
  • Bring a valid, government-issued photo ID.
  • Leave extra time for screening and check-in.
  • Plan your arrival so you are there well before 2:30 p.m.
  • If you take required medications, bring what you need for the day in a way that is easy to present for inspection.
